Abstract
The invention relates to compositions comprising vasoactive intestinal peptide (VIP) or fragments thereof, and the use of such compositions in the treatment of aortic fibrosis and other associated conditions.
Claims
exact text as granted — not AI-modifiedWhat is claimed is:
1 . A method of prophylactic or therapeutic treatment of aortic fibrosis in a subject, the method comprising administering to the subject at risk of developing aortic fibrosis, or to a subject having aortic fibrosis, a composition comprising a pharmaceutically effective amount of vasoactive intestinal peptide (VIP) (SEQ ID NO:1) or one or more functional VIP fragments selected from SEQ ID NO:2, SEQ ID NO:3, SEQ ID NO:4, SEQ ID NO:5, SEQ ID NO:6, SEQ ID NO:7, SEQ ID NO:8, SEQ ID NO:9, SEQ ID NO:10, SEQ ID NO:11, SEQ ID NO:12, SEQ ID NO:13, SEQ ID NO:14, SEQ ID NO:15, or SEQ ID NO:16.
2 . The method according to claim 1 , wherein the treatment prevents or slows down the development of fibrosis in a subject.
3 . The method according to claim 2 , wherein the treatment prevents or slows down progression of established aortic fibrosis, or reduces the degree of established fibrosis.
4 . The method according to claim 1 , further comprising administration of one or more other active agents useful in the treatment of aortic fibrosis.
5 . The method according to claim 1 , wherein VIP or one or more functional VIP fragments are administered by a route selected from intravenous, intramuscular, by subcuticular injection, oral, sublingual or nasal.
6 . The method according to claim 1 , wherein VIP or one or more functional VIP fragments are administered in a dosage form selected from tablets, capsules, powders, liquid formulations, delayed or sustained release, patches, snuffs, nasal sprays and the like.
7 . A method of reducing collagen formation or enhancing collagen degradation in the aorta of a subject, the method comprising administering to the subject a composition comprising a pharmaceutically effective amount of vasoactive intestine peptide (VIP) (SEQ ID NO:1) or one or more functional VIP fragments selected from SEQ ID NO:2, SEQ ID NO:3, SEQ ID NO:4, SEQ ID NO:5, SEQ ID NO:6, SEQ ID NO:7, SEQ ID NO:8, SEQ ID NO:9, SEQ ID NO:10, SEQ ID NO:11, SEQ ID NO:12, SEQ ID NO:13, SEQ ID NO:14, SEQ ID NO:15, or SEQ ID NO:16.
8 .
